Singapore Design Week was in full swing in September, showcasing ideas and innovations from the small island nation as well as from neighbouring regional countries. The word “design” can mean the systems we arrange – such as transport flows, financial accounting for carbon emissions or the way we walk through lobby of a building – to household objects such as vacuum cleaners, to eye candy that is fun and quirky. This bash covers the full gamut.
